AN ITALIAN SILVER INKSTAND
CIRCA 1770, PERHAPS GENOA
The shaped oval stand with foliate scroll rim, on four scroll feet, fitted with two ink-pots, sander and central bell, each chased with foliage and strapwork, the ink-pots and sander with domed covers and shell finials, the bell with baluster handle, reeded moulded borders and ball finial, marked on stand and rim of ink-pots with a later French import mark
11½ in. (30 cm.) long
54 oz. (1,680 gr.)
